Target giftcards via Topcashback & PlasticJungle
I had a requirement of 10k in AMEX spending and I reached it all within a week. The trick is to buy Target gift cards from PlasticJungle using TopCashBack.com for 4% cashback. When you receive them, go to target.com and purchase new gift cards for the same amount. This way, you are selling them a different gift card from the one you bought. You then resell it to them using TopCashBack again for an additional 4% cashback. You buy the gift cards at a 3% discount and sell it for 92% of the card value. Add 8% cashback, and you get a slight profit of 3%. I did get a financial review from AMEX the week of the transactions, although it was resolved within a week.
